Rectosigmoid neoplasm

Overview

A tumor that originates in the upper rectal area or sigmoid colon. The tumor may be benign or cancerous.

Symptoms

The list of signs and symptoms mentioned in various sources for Rectosigmoid neoplasm includes the 11 symptoms listed below: * Asymptomatic in early stages * Rectal bleeding * Altered bowel habits * Urinary symptoms * Buttock pain * Blood in stool * Black stool * Abdominal pain * Weakness * Weight loss * Loss of appetite
